Electric wins out ...

A pure electric vehicle might average 300-400 Wh/mile. Add charging
inefficiency and it'll take a bit more, but let's use 400 Wh. My
marginal electric is about $.07/kWh, so it's about $0.028/mi, or
about 36 mi/$. Compare to gasoline at about 10 mi/$ ($2.40/gal and
a 24 mpg car).

Efficiencywise, using 41% average electrical efficiency, it's about
1 kWh(original fuel)/mi compared to about 1.6 for crude oil to the
above car.

But if everyone did it, we'd have to up our electrical capacity by
quite a bit! ( I don't think just off peak charging would do it).

FanJet said:
Not after the first run or two which is about all you get before a
battery recharge is required.

Motor Trend did eight back to back runs to deplete the battery, and
then they still got a 13.1 second 0-60.
Always ignored is the fact that hybrid efficiency drops dramatically with
ambient temperature - another problem the Smart42 and plain old gasoline
ICE cars don't have.

I don't notice a drop in 20-30 degree weather. Dramatically colder
climates might see different results. I do see a drop in MPG with the A/C
running, whether in the summer to cool the car, or the winter to defrost.
This particular problem is mitigated by warming the batteries in the same
way the passenger compartment is warmed. If it's cold outside, you can
plan on hybrid ICEs running all the time - even in city driving. Same
thing happens with the batteries get too warm except then they use A/C
which, again, requires the ICE.

The ICE does not auto-stop when it is cold. I haven't noticed that cause a
drop in the mileage. I think its contribution is small for normal driving.
It might be a plus in congested city traffic, but there I find that the
Honda runs anyway, because it has to get up to 10mph before the auto-stop
is enabled. There is no A/C for the batteries in a Honda. It gets a flow
of air from the passenger compartment, whatever temp that might be.

There is a separate cooling/heating unit in the Escape. I think it is a
separate electric-driven unit, so it doesn't require the ICE to be running.
I can hear it running after the ICE shuts off. I don't know that I would
call it A/C, since it uses coolant and not freon.

In California u can get a Civic NGV and get an NGV home refueling
appliance installed to get a low-pressure fill from your house natural
gas line. That's good for about 100 mi -- for a complete fill-up you
have to go to NGV station. One driver/HOV lane eligible, less
pollution, more supply + tax rebate (but fuel not much less $$). But
since carpool lane might open to Hybrids it isn't very popular. Plus
there isn't much trunk space.
